WebNov 1, 2024 · Courtesy of Dr. Jennifer Ketzis. Psoroptic mange (ear mange) in goats and sheep is caused by P cuniculi, which is likely a variant of P ovis. P cuniculi typically infests the ears of goats but can spread to the head, neck, and body. Infestation of P cuniculi in goats can be common, with 80%–90% of a herd infested. WebInfection is intensively itchy and often chronic. The main signs are encrusted lesions, hair loss, abrasions from rubbing and scratching. Exhaustion and poor growth rates. ...
